This module support 5 V / 3.3 V / 1.8 V three level switch, VCC/TX/RX/RTS/CTS/DTR/DCD/RI/switch
Description
It is a USB-to-TTL serial port module.
The outstanding performance of FT232RL is highly suitable for demanding industrial applications.
It realizes the USB to UART serial port.
This module can switch at 5V/3.3V/1.8V levels and provide a power output of up to 500 mA VCC.
Module features
1. Original FT232RL main control chip, fast speed and good stability.
2. Supports Windows XP/WIN7/WIN8/WIN10 32-bit systems.
The stable speed can reach up to 3Mbps (three times that of 921600).
4. The power VCC and signal levels (including the flow control pins CTS/RTS/DTR/RI/DCD) can be freely switched between 5V/3.3V/1.8V, adapting to systems of different voltages.
5. It integrates three indicator lights: power (blue), receiving (green), and transmitting (red).
6. The on-board 500mA self-resetting fuse automatically trips in case of overcurrent or short circuit, effectively protecting the computer's safety.
7. It has a strong power supply capacity, with a maximum output current of 500mA, which can drive most single-chip microcomputer system boards.
8. Integrated protection diodes ensure that the module will not be damaged even if abnormal voltages occur occasionally in the signal line.
9. The CTS/RTS/DSR/RI/DCD signal pins are led out, which can facilitate hardware flow control.
10. Compact in size and highly integrated, the PCB is only 20*50mm, occupying only the width of one USB interface. Even if the USB ports are very close to each other, it does not affect the insertion of other devices on the computer.
Pin description
1. 5V/3.3V/1.8V select pin: Switch the short-circuit cap to select the output voltage. (Must be connected
2. TX/RX: Serial data pin (referring to the TX/RX of the module, corresponding to the RX/TX of external devices)
3. VCC/GND: Power/Ground (GND must be connected, VCC can be left unconnected)
